본문 바로가기
Database/OracleSQL

Oracle / 컬럼 추가,삭제,수정하기 / ALTER TABLE Add,Drop,modify

by hyeon-H 2021. 6. 2.
728x90
반응형

테이블이 생성된 상태에서 테이블에 컬럼 추가하기

기존에 생성한 memberA테이블에서 누락된 컬럼을 추가하는 방법을 알아본다.

 

create table memberA(
    midx number not null  primary key,
    name varchar2(10) not null,
    id varchar2(10) not null,
    pw varchar2(10) not null
);

기존에 생성했던 테이블


 

1. 테이블에 컬럼을 추가하기 (ADD)

Alter table 테이블명 add 컬럼명 타입 제약조건;

ALTER TABLE memberA add addr varchar2(100) null;

 

2. 테이블에 컬럼 수정하기 (MODIFY)

Alter table 테이블명 modify 컬럼명 타입 제약조건;

ALTER TABLE memberA modify addr varchar2(10) not null;

 

3. 테이블에 컬럼 삭제하기 (DROP)

Alter table 테이블명 drop column

 컬럼명

;

ALTER TABLE memberA drop column addr;

 

 

 

그리고 SELECT 문으로 확인하면 추가/수정/삭제 된것을 확인할 수 있다.

 

728x90
반응형